The BMS CEO Student leadership group organized a community service project that included all of Bruin Nation.  Proceeds were donated to the Turnaround Center in Lebanon Junction, KY.  Cubs gathered Wrapping Paper, tissue and tape, Bears brought in non-perishables, and Grizzlies gathered stocking stuffers! Students did such a wonderful job taking care of their community!  We couldn’t be more proud of students and staffulty right here in Bruin Nation! They packed the van full of Holiday items needed for families in our community!

Which House is Winning This week? BMS  has a house system that is based on students' year of graduation.  Each house can earn points based on areas that are linked to the Bruin Way.  Points are earned by the percentage of the house on the honor roll, free from referrals, attendance, school spirit, showing responsibility for yourself and others,  participation in community service, random acts of kindness, and more!
